UK to Examine Measures to Stop Companies Financing New West Bank Settlements The United Kingdom government is set to examine ways of preventing British companies from financing, constructing or advertising new Israeli settlements in the occupied West Bank, Foreign Secretary Ed Miliband has said. Miliband said the government would look at what further measures could be taken to address the involvement of UK businesses in activities linked to new settlements in the occupied Palestinian territory. The announcement comes amid continued international concern over the expansion of Israeli settlements in the West Bank, which Palestinians and many governments regard as a major obstacle to the establishment of an independent Palestinian state. The UK government’s proposed examination could focus on the role of British businesses and whether their commercial activities contribute to the development or promotion of new settlements. The issue is politically sensitive, with the status and expansion of settlements remaining one of the most contentious aspects of the Israeli-Palestinian conflict. Miliband’s comments signal a possible tightening of the UK’s approach to British corporate involvement in settlement-related activities as the government considers additional measures.
